LOUISE L. HAY CHANGED MY LIFE WHEN SHE PLANTED A SEED

PictureGordon and I Met Louise Hay in 2014 at an I Can Do It Event
I am dedicating this blog to our beloved Louise L. Hay, whom I "met" in the late 1980's. She planted a seed in me that changed the direction of my life. 

Today is one year from her passing at the age of 90. She became a dear "bedside" friend when I started using her affirmations and meditations in the evening. I read her books and the books of other authors at Hay House Publishing, attended her "I Can Do It" events, and certified as a Heal Your Life Workshop Leader and Coach in San Diego in 2014. I met Louise Hay in person there; and I worked with the same health coach she used, Heather Dane, 21st Century Medicine Woman.  This work has changed my life in more way than I can mention in this blog. I have met a fabulous tribe on the forefront of new thinking and ways of living.  And as a sensitive and intuitive person, I have dedicated myself to an energy clearing practice through Jean Haner, which has been the icing on the cake in healing my life. 

So back to that seed. As I created my life in the San Francisco Bay Area in the late 1980's, I experienced various symptoms. Just coming out of graduate school and moving to the Bay Area to start a job as a buyer for a major household products company, I had my emotional work cut out for me. To fortify myself in this journey, I explored spiritual centers and activities.

MY TATTERED LITTLE BLUE BOOK FROM 1982
As a result of my move and changes, I had daily headaches - chronic low-level headaches that would once in a while explode into a "being in bed all day" kind of headache.

As a sensitive person who reacts more easily to everything, including medications, I didn't want to load up on prescriptions to deal with these headaches. I wanted to heal them. I had to find a better way,

So as Universe would have it, I came across this little blue book, Heal Your Body, sitting in the literature section of Unity Center, Walnut Creek.  

Under headaches, this book suggested the Probably Cause: "Invalidating the Self. Self-criticism. Fear. "

And the suggested New Thought Pattern or affirmation: "I love and approve of myself. I see myself and what I do with eyes of love. I am safe." 

Thinking of my symptoms as communication from my subconscious was a totally new idea. So I gave it a try. And I healed my headaches naturally.

When I had a discomfort or symptom, I'd refer to this book and begin contemplating the Probable Cause and repeating the New Thought Pattern. This has become a habit.

These first steps in the late '80's, this seed, had a profound effect on the trajectory of my life. I have nurtured that seed and created a life that I certainly couldn't have believed possible. I am so grateful for the courage of Louise L. Hay and the many authors, speakers, and workshop leaders at Hay House.  It takes a ton of courage to put new ideas out, and deal with the criticism it often brings. ​

Little did I know what a huge impact their courage and wisdom would have on my life. Through this process of opening up my mind to a different thought, I met like-minded friends also exploring this work - a tribe. I found other books and authors to help me on my way. One of my favorite was Shakti Gawain's Creative Visualization, which had me visualizing the life I wanted as I BARTed to and from work. 

So, thank you Louise L. Hay, from the bottom of my heart, for your courage to be who you were. For your ability to write simple truths in such elegant ways. For your soothing voice in your meditations that allowed me to relax into who I was. For your mirror work, which allowed me to look myself in the eyes and say "I love you. I completely love you." And for giving me a program of healing that I can share with others in my coaching work. Your work has been the foundation of my coaching, for without self-love, we really don't give a damn about our health. We must have a high regard for ourselves to truly feel good inside and out. Thank you for the words you left with us on the planet to move us to a more fulfilling and relaxing life. You did a fantastic job!  😘
